Uberto Pasolini is most famous for producing the critically acclaimed and commercially successful film "The Full Monty," which won multiple BAFTA awards and became a cultural phenomenon. He is the nephew of the renowned Italian filmmaker Pier Paolo Pasolini, a connection that adds a layer of cinematic heritage to his own career. His work has left a lasting impact by highlighting everyday human struggles in films like "Still Life," earning international recognition and influencing socially conscious storytelling in cinema.
